PBH To Elect President and Vice-President

Voters Must Present Membership Cards at Polling Places Today

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Three hundred and twenty students will vote today in the annual election for President and vice-President of Phillips Brooks House. The list of nominees consists of eight members of the Junior Class who have been prominent in P. B. H. activities for the past three years.

Each voter may check two names on the list of candidates; the nominee receiving the greatest number of votes will gain the Presidency, while the runner-up will become vice-President. The nominees are: William H. Daughaday, Langdon B. Gilkey, Robert J. Glaser, Nelson Miles, Thomas H. E. Quimby, Joseph S. Stern, Jr., and Benjamin Wilcox, Jr.

Ballots will be issued only on the presentation of membership cards for identification. The polling places in the House dining halls, the Freshman Union, Dudley Hall, and Phillips Brooks House will be open during lunch and dinner hours. Nathaniel H. Batchelder, Jr. '39 is in charge of the election. All members are urged to vote.
